Is the Location Easy to Find and Clearly Marked?
Good car parks are easy to spot and well signposted. You should be able to find the entrance without taking wrong turns or guessing where to go. The signs should be clear, tidy, and easy to read from the road. A well-marked entrance shows that the car park is managed with care. Are the Prices Clear and Fair for What You Get?
A reliable car park always shows its prices upfront. You shouldn't need to search or guess how much you'll pay. Look for simple, readable signs that explain the cost by hour or by day. Does the Car Park Look Clean and Well Looked After?
A tidy car park tells you someone's looking after it. If there's litter, faded paint, or broken surfaces, it may not be checked often. Clean spaces with working lights and smooth ground help you park safely. It also means there's less chance of damage to your tyres or bodywork. Is There Good Lighting and a Sense of Safety?
Strong lighting helps you feel safe, especially if you return after dark. Good visibility also makes it easier to spot signs, machines, and your surroundings. Can You Pay Easily Without Trouble?
Payment should be simple and quick. Machines need to be working, easy to reach, and clearly marked. Look out for places that accept contactless or allow app payments for added ease.
